Taxonomy Organic oxygen compounds > Organooxygen compounds > Carbohydrates and carbohydrate conjugates > Glycosyl compounds > O-glycosyl compounds
IUPAC Name (2S,3R,4S,5S,6R)-2-[[(3S,3aR,6R,6aR)-3-(4-hydroxy-3-methoxyphenyl)-1,3,3a,4,6,6a-hexahydrofuro[3,4-c]furan-6-yl]oxy]-6-(hydroxymethyl)oxane-3,4,5-triol
SMILES (Canonical) COC1=C(C=CC(=C1)C2C3COC(C3CO2)OC4C(C(C(C(O4)CO)O)O)O)O
SMILES (Isomeric) COC1=C(C=CC(=C1)[C@@H]2[C@H]3CO[C@@H]([C@H]3CO2)O[C@H]4[C@@H]([C@H]([C@@H]([C@H](O4)CO)O)O)O)O
InChI InChI=1S/C19H26O10/c1-25-12-4-8(2-3-11(12)21)17-9-6-27-18(10(9)7-26-17)29-19-16(24)15(23)14(22)13(5-20)28-19/h2-4,9-10,13-24H,5-7H2,1H3/t9-,10-,13+,14+,15-,16+,17+,18+,19-/m0/s1
InChI Key GGKZZQZVFIZFKS-HTMPPRKDSA-N
Popularity 0 references in papers

Physical and Chemical Properties

Top
Molecular Formula C19H26O10
Molecular Weight 414.40 g/mol
Exact Mass 414.15259702 g/mol
Topological Polar Surface Area (TPSA) 147.00 Ų
XlogP -1.00
Atomic LogP (AlogP) -1.12
H-Bond Acceptor 10
H-Bond Donor 5
Rotatable Bonds 5
